Mission & Vision
°Õ³ó±ðÌýIsrael Society for Biochemistry and Molecular Biology (ISBMB) has as its vision and mission to advance the sciences of biochemistry and molecular biology in Israel, i.e.,:
-
Advancing research and teaching in the fields of biochemistry, molecular biology and related fields (such as biophysics, biotechnology, molecular genetics),
-
Establishing and supporting professional contacts and information exchange, including organisation of meetings, workshops, and seminars, between scientists in these fields within Israel and abroad,
-
To provide assistance in obtaining fellowships and other support and awarding prizes to scientists, teachers, and students in Israel and Israeli professionals abroad,
-
To broadening interactions between scientific activities in Israel in the above fields in academia and their implementation in medicine and industry.
Key Activities
- Organisation of the annual scientific meeting of the ISBMB,
- Awarding the Hestrin Prize for excellence in Biochemical Research to young scientists.
History
ISBMB was established in 1959, and became member of 91ÁÔÆæ in 1965.
Membership
°Õ³ó±ðÌýnumber of members of the ISBMB is 250 (2005).
In general, the ISBMB accepts academically-qualified professionals in the fields of biochemistry, molecular biology, and related fields such as biophysics, biotechnology, and molecular genetics, who live and/or work in Israel. We also accept similarly qualified Israeli professionals who live or work abroad.
